Transaction 441a6abe2a3bf36408ee80a3d68f46d873e97bf693a54267d4170c07af78ffbb

22 Input
2 Outputs
  • 441a6abe2a3bf36408ee80a3d68f46d873e97bf693a54267d4170c07af78ffbb:0
  • value  981076294
    address  1MbRgqPsxwMvorbftSmmr6i8RuPFWUMC4A
  • 441a6abe2a3bf36408ee80a3d68f46d873e97bf693a54267d4170c07af78ffbb:1
  • value  12066187
    address  1Aykei4DK4YrmL3W36uiHSsQ65kscoXuUU